  2. Don’t cram
    Psychologists, and other brainy types, have been saying this for years. Cramming doesn’t help you learn material. It only helps you memorize it. That short-term memory is, at best, unreliable. Instead, study in shorter spurts over a longer period of time. Come test time, you’ll be glad you did.
  3. Get exercise
    We promise this is not a waste of time! Exercise increases the flow of blood to the brain. That makes it easier to focus, remember, and even think critically. Another perk? If you’re feeling lethargic or depressed, exercise will release endorphins—the sweet endogenous opioid neuropeptides that combat depression and stress.
  4. Set a schedule
    A schedule is an easy way to hold yourself accountable. It’s also the only way to make sure you’ll have enough time to do everything you need to get done. When creating a schedule, it’s important to remember a previous piece of advice on this list: don’t cram. That means don’t save your studying for one day per week. Spread it out!
  5. Treat yourself
    Studying for hours on end without at least giving yourself a pat on the back is a bad idea. Search for ways to treat yourself for a job well done. Maybe take a ten-minute break every hour to read your favorite gossip magazine. Or splurge on a fancy coffee drink. Whatever it takes to keep up your motivation!
